华为云国际站:如何高效使用华为云 POST 请求
随着云计算技术的不断发展,华为云凭借其强大的技术优势,已逐步成为国内外企业青睐的云服务提供商之一。特别是在华为云国际站提供的高效、稳定的云服务中,API 的调用和接口的使用成为了企业与云服务互动的重要方式。在本文中,我们将详细介绍如何在华为云国际站使用 POST 请求,探索其优势,并阐述在实际开发中如何应用这一接口。
一、华为云国际站的优势
华为云国际站(Huawei Cloud International)是华为云面向全球市场推出的云平台。与国内站点相比,国际站提供了一些独特的优势,主要体现在以下几个方面:
- 全球化布局:华为云国际站在全球多个地区设有数据中心,能够为用户提供低延迟、高可靠的云服务。无论企业在世界哪个角落,都可以通过华为云的国际站获得优质的服务。
- 高效的技术支持:华为云提供24/7的全球技术支持,企业可以通过华为云的支持平台随时获得帮助和解答。此外,华为云的团队具有深厚的技术背景,能够提供专业的定制化解决方案。
- 强大的计算和存储能力:华为云的计算资源采用领先的硬件和网络架构,具有强大的计算能力和海量的存储资源,能够满足不同规模企业的需求。
- 全面的安全保障:华为云提供多层次的安全防护机制,包括数据加密、访问控制、DDoS防护等,能够有效保障用户数据的安全性。
- 灵活的付费模式:华为云提供按需计费、包年包月等灵活的计费方式,用户可以根据实际需求选择合适的服务。
二、POST 请求简介
在与华为云国际站的接口交互时,HTTP 请求是最常见的协议形式。而 POST 请求作为一种 HTTP 请求方法,常用于提交数据到服务器,并且能够处理大量数据或发送文件。它在大多数应用场景中比 GET 请求更为常用,因为 POST 请求具有较高的安全性和更强的数据传输能力。
POST 请求的一大特点是,它的数据内容不会暴露在 URL 中,因此相较于 GET 请求,POST 请求更加安全。此外,POST 请求支持较大的数据传输量,可以用于上传文件、提交表单数据、与云服务器交互等操作。
三、华为云国际站 API 的 POST 请求示例
在华为云国际站的 API 文档中,POST 请求广泛应用于创建、更新、删除等操作。我们以调用华为云的 API 创建虚拟机实例为例,来演示如何通过 POST 请求与华为云进行交互。
1. API 地址
华为云的 API 地址一般为:https://{endpoint}/v2/{project_id}/servers。其中,{endpoint} 是华为云的接口地址,{project_id} 是项目 ID,/servers 是请求的资源路径。
2. 请求头部
发送 POST 请求时,通常需要设置一些请求头部信息,例如 Content-Type、AuthORIzation 等。以下是一个常见的请求头部示例:
{
"Content-Type": "application/json",
"X-Auth-Token": "{your_token}"
}
3. 请求体
POST 请求的请求体通常包含了需要提交的数据。以创建虚拟机为例,POST 请求的请求体可能包含以下字段:
{
"server": {
"name": "test-server",
"imageRef": "{image_id}",
"flavorRef": "{flavor_id}",
"networks": [
{
"uuid": "{network_id}"
}
]
}
}
4. 响应数据
当华为云服务器成功接收到 POST 请求并处理完成时,系统会返回响应数据,通常包括请求的状态码、请求 ID 和返回的内容等。以下是一个响应数据的示例:
{
"server": {
"id": "{server_id}",
"name": "test-server",
"status": "ACTIVE"
}
}
四、如何利用 POST 请求优化云服务
POST 请求作为数据传输的重要方式,在华为云国际站的各类应用中发挥着关键作用。企业可以通过优化 POST 请求,提高云服务的响应效率和资源利用率。
1. 高效的数据交互
POST 请求的最大优势之一是其能够处理大量数据。在实际应用中,企业可以通过合理设计 POST 请求的数据结构,减少请求的次数,提高数据交互的效率。
2. 安全性增强
与 GET 请求相比,POST 请求的安全性更高。在使用华为云的 API 时,企业可以通过加密数据、设置访问权限等方式,进一步增强请求的安全性,保障数据的隐私。

3. 灵活的参数设置
POST 请求支持多种数据类型的传输,包括 JSON、XML 等格式。在与华为云的交互过程中,企业可以根据实际需求选择合适的数据格式,确保接口调用的灵活性和可扩展性。
五、总结
华为云国际站作为领先的云计算平台,凭借其全球化的服务能力、强大的技术支持和安全保障,已经成为了企业云服务的优选平台。而 POST 请求作为与华为云 API 交互的主要方式之一,具有高度的安全性和灵活的数据传输能力。通过合理利用 POST 请求,企业能够高效地与云服务进行交互,优化云资源的使用,并确保数据的安全性。在实际开发中,开发者应根据具体的业务需求设计合理的请求参数,以提高接口调用的效率和可靠性。
这篇文章为你提供了关于华为云国际站的详细介绍,重点围绕 POST 请求的使用方法和优化策略展开,希望能够帮助读者更好地理解如何在华为云国际站上使用 POST 请求进行高效的数据交互。
kf@jusoucn.com
4008-020-360


4008-020-360
